John Carroll Catholic's game two weeks ago was a loss, but they didn't let that memory haunt them on Wednesday. They came out on top in a nail-biter against the Northridge Jaguars, sneaking past 6-4. The victory was some much needed relief for the Cavaliers as it spelled an end to their four-game losing streak.
John Carroll Catholic's win bumped their record up to 4-5. As for Northridge, their loss was their third straight on the road, which dropped their record down to 10-6-2.
The teams didn't have to wait long for a rematch: John Carroll Catholic beat the Jaguars by a score of 6-5 later that day.
